Kapil Dev named India's best

All-rounder Kapil Dev was named as the Indian Wisden Cricketer of the Century at an awards dinner in London on Tuesday.

The former leading wicket-taker in Test cricket got the nod over fellow contenders Sachin Tendulkar and Sunil Gavaskar.

He took 434 Test wickets in a sparkling career and he was moved to win the honour.

"Playing for your country is a fine thing, leading your country is another but when anyone says you are the best of the century that is the most beautiful thing.

"Everything comes second to this award," a tearful Kapil said.

Tendulkar received some compensation by winning the People's Choice award.

Other awards:

  • Greatest batting performance: VVS Laxman, 281 v Australia, Calcutta 2001
  • Greatest bowling performance: Bhagwat Chandrasekhar, 6-38 v England, The Oval, 1971
  • Indian team of the century: 1985 World Championship side
  • Spirit of Cricket: Gundappa Vishwanath
  • Special Achievement Award: Mushtaq Ali
